X-Factor ‘Beer Fear’ Star Hires Lawyer To Stop Cover Artist Cowboys

The X-Factor contestant has watched cover versions of her songs creep up the iTunes charts.

X-Factor Beer Fear star Lucy Spraggan has reportedly hired lawyers to stop cover versions of her songs being sold.

Several unauthorised versions of the X-Factor star’s original tracks have appeared on iTunes, and are slowly climbing up the download chart this week.

Lucy had watched her own songs chart high on the music-buying site before X-Factor removed them earlier this month due to the show’s strict rules. Now Spraggan has to watch her self-penned songs being covered by different artists and climbing the website’s charts.

Tea And Toast, the song Lucy performed at Boot Camp, has risen to as high as number 36 by a collective called Big Hits 2012.

Their version of Last Night (Beer Fear) is currently perched at 62 and each of their tracks is selling for 79p sterling.

Speaking about the cover versions, Spraggan told The Irish Sun; “It’s disappointing to see other people making money off the back of my music.

“I just want to assure people I don’t endorse these recordings in any way, and thank fans for their continued support.”

Maroon 5’s hit Payphone suffered a similar fate a few months ago as a group named Precision Tunes managed to score a top ten hit with their cover of the hit tune.
